Job Description

  1. Receive and accession specimens in the laboratory.
  2. Prepare specimen for testing by separating and labeling them.
  3. Enter patient information and test orders into the laboratory information system.
  4. Create and maintain patient logs and specimen records.
  5. Follow laboratory procedures for specimen collection, testing, and storage.
  6. Monitor quality control of specimens and reagents.
  7. Troubleshoot specimen processing issues and make necessary adjustments.
  8. Provide guidance and support to other laboratory personnel as needed.
  9. Ensure compliance with safety regulations and policies.
  10. Perform additional duties as assigned by the laboratory supervisor or manager.

Common Tools in Industry

  1. Laboratory Information Management System (LIMS). A software used to store, manage and track information related to specimens, tests and results in a laboratory. (eg: Samplemanager)
  2. Automated Specimen Processor. An automated system used for the processing of biological samples in the laboratory. (eg: Hamilton Star)
  3. Specimen Tracking Software. Software used to track the movement of specimens from the point of collection to the laboratory. (eg: Specimap)
  4. Specimen Accessioning Software. Software used to log, authenticate and organize specimens received from other sources. (eg: SpecimenTracker)
  5. Barcode Scanner. A device used to read barcodes for specimen identification and tracking. (eg: Datalogic Gryphon)

Frequently Asked Questions

What is a Specimen Accessioner?

A Specimen Accessioner is a medical professional who is responsible for the safe and accurate accessioning of biological specimens for laboratory testing.

What duties does a Specimen Accessioner perform?

A Specimen Accessioner's duties include receiving specimens, verifying patient information, labeling specimens, entering patient data into a laboratory information system, and preparing specimens for testing.

What qualifications are necessary to become a Specimen Accessioner?

To become a Specimen Accessioner, one must typically have a high school diploma or equivalent and have experience in medical terminology, data entry, and specimen preparation.

What type of environment does a Specimen Accessioner work in?

Specimen Accessioners typically work in a laboratory setting, such as a hospital or clinic.

What is the average salary of a Specimen Accessioner?

According to PayScale, the average salary of a Specimen Accessioner is $31,713 per year.
